😐A single person spends $1,246 per month in Kuta, Bali vs $866 in Chiang Mai,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$2,231 per month in Kuta, Bali vs $1,351 in Chiang Mai,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$3,217 per month in Kuta, Bali vs $1,835 in Chiang Mai, rent included.
😐Kuta, Bali costs about 44% more than Chiang Mai, driven mainly by Sport & Entertainment.
📊Both Kuta, Bali and Chiang Mai are more affordable than the global median – Kuta, Bali7% lower, Chiang Mai35% lower.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$812 in Kuta, Bali versus $428 in Chiang Mai.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$29.00 in Kuta, Bali versus $19.00 in Chiang Mai.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$285 vs $246 – making Chiang Mai the more affordable choice for daily food spending.

Kuta, Bali vs Chiang Mai: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Which city is more expensive, Kuta, Bali or Chiang Mai?
Kuta, Bali costs about 44% more than Chiang Mai, with the gap driven mainly by Sport & Entertainment. That's enough to noticeably affect everyday spending and lifestyle for anyone choosing between the two.
How much do you need to earn to live comfortably in Kuta, Bali vs Chiang Mai?
For a comfortable life, plan on about $1,868 per month in Kuta, Bali and $1,300 in Chiang Mai. That covers rent, food, utilities, transport, and enough left over to feel settled – not just surviving.
Where is rent cheaper, Kuta, Bali or Chiang Mai?
Rent is clearly cheaper in Chiang Mai, especially for central apartments. Housing is actually the single biggest factor behind the overall cost gap between these two cities.
How do childcare costs compare in Kuta, Bali and Chiang Mai?
Kindergarten costs $276 per month in Kuta, Bali and $299 in Chiang Mai. For families with young kids, this one expense can tip the scales when choosing between the two cities.
Are groceries more expensive in Kuta, Bali or Chiang Mai?
Groceries cost about 16% more in Kuta, Bali, though it depends on what you buy. Local produce may be comparable; imported and premium items show the biggest price gap.
Can you live on $1,000/month in Kuta, Bali or Chiang Mai?
A $1,000 monthly budget goes further in Chiang Mai, where all-in costs run around $866, than in Kuta, Bali at $1,246. In Chiang Mai it covers expenses comfortably, while in Kuta, Bali it requires careful planning or may not stretch far enough.
